| Name: | ST OSWIN |
| Type: | Cargo Ship |
| Launched: | 27/05/1865 |
| Completed: | 08/1865 |
| Builder: | Palmer Bros & Co |
| Yard: | Willington Quay |
| Yard Number: | 179 |
| Dimensions: | 780grt, 624nrt, 210.8 x 28.0 x 17.5ft; (1870: 981grt, 623nrt, 241.6ft) |
| Engines: | 2cyl (38 & 38 x 30ins), 95nhp; (1869: C2cyl (25 & 48 x 30ins), 99nhp); |
| (1877: C2cyl (27 & 50 x 33ins), 99nhp) | |
| Engines by: | Robert Stephenson & Co, Newcastle; (1869: Palmers' Shipbuilding & Iron Co, Jarrow); |
| (1877: North-Eastern Marine Engineering Co Ltd, Sunderland) | |
| Propulsion: | 1 x Screw |
| Construction: | Iron |
| Reg Number: | 51366 |
| History: | |
| 12/08/1865 | James Hall et al, Newcastle |
| 1882 | I & V Florio, Italy |
| by 1886 | Navigazione Generale Italiana, Palermo; renamed IONIO |
| 06/1894 | Broken up |
| Comments: | 1869: Engine compounded |
| 1870: Lengthened to 241.6ft | |
| 1877: Re-engined |
